Wood branches out to UAE for Gulfstream
Ex-UK RAF man Timothy Wood joined Gulfstream earlier this year and the OEM has been so impressed with his work that it is promoting him to regional sales manager out of Dubai. Previous work at Gama will serve him well.
Gulfstream regional sales manager for Africa, the Middle East and south Asia Timothy Wood.

Gulfstream has named Timothy Wood as regional sales manager for Africa, the Middle East and south Asia. He reports to regional senior VP Nicolas Robinson and will work alongside Robinson to cultivate leads and generate sales of new Gulfstream aircraft. He will be based in Dubai.

Prior to his appointment, Wood was responsible for business development of aircraft management and special missions contracts in Europe for Gama Aviation. Before that, he worked in business development for the Royal Aeronautical Society and he also served in the UK RAF for eight years. He joined Gulfstream earlier this year.
